Why Go Used?

Before we get into the specifics of the best used cars, let’s discuss why buying used can be a smart choice:

  • Depreciation: New cars lose value rapidly—often up to 20% in the first year. A used car has already undergone this initial depreciation.
  • Affordability: With a budget of $20,000, you can afford a higher quality or better-equipped vehicle than if you were buying new.
  • Insurance Savings: Used cars typically cost less to insure, which can save you money in the long run.
  • Variety: The used car market offers a wide selection of makes and models, giving you plenty of options to choose from.

Top Picks from Consumer Reports

According to Consumer Reports, here are some of the best used cars you can buy for under $20,000. Let’s break them down by category and explore their standout features:

1. Honda Civic

The Honda Civic has long been a favorite among car enthusiasts and everyday drivers alike. Known for its reliability, fuel efficiency, and resale value, it’s no wonder the Civic makes the list.

  • Year Range: 2016-2019
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 32 mpg city / 42 mpg highway
  • Features: Touchscreen infotainment system, advanced safety features, and a spacious interior.

The Civic is not just practical; it also offers a sporty driving experience, especially in the Si and Type R trims. Whether you need a commuter car or something fun to drive on weekends, the Civic has you covered.

2. Toyota Corolla

Another stalwart of the compact car segment, the Toyota Corolla, is synonymous with dependability. This car is perfect for those who prioritize reliability and low ownership costs.

  • Year Range: 2017-2020
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 30 mpg city / 38 mpg highway
  • Features: Standard safety suite, user-friendly technology, and comfortable interior.

The Corolla’s reputation for durability means you can buy one with confidence, knowing it will likely serve you well for years to come.

3. Subaru Impreza

If you’re looking for a vehicle that can handle various weather conditions, the Subaru Impreza is a fantastic choice. With standard all-wheel drive, it offers enhanced traction and control.

  • Year Range: 2017-2019
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 28 mpg city / 36 mpg highway
  • Features: Spacious cargo area, advanced safety features, and excellent visibility.

Whether you’re navigating snowy roads or taking a trip to the mountains, the Impreza ensures a safe and enjoyable ride.

4. Mazda3

The Mazda3 stands out for its engaging driving dynamics and upscale interior. It’s a compact car that feels more premium than its price tag suggests.

  • Year Range: 2016-2019
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 27 mpg city / 36 mpg highway
  • Features: High-quality materials, intuitive infotainment system, and a fun-to-drive nature.

With its sharp handling and stylish design, the Mazda3 appeals to those who enjoy a spirited driving experience without breaking the bank.

5. Ford Fusion

If you’re in the market for a midsize sedan, the Ford Fusion offers a perfect blend of comfort, technology, and performance. With various engine options and a spacious interior, it’s suitable for families and commuters alike.

  • Year Range: 2017-2019
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 21 mpg city / 32 mpg highway
  • Features: Available hybrid option, large trunk space, and user-friendly tech.

The Fusion’s sleek design and comfortable ride make it a great option for those who want a stylish yet practical vehicle.

6. Hyundai Elantra

The Hyundai Elantra is often overlooked but deserves a spot on this list for its value. With a comprehensive warranty and a long list of standard features, it’s an excellent choice for budget-conscious buyers.

  • Year Range: 2017-2020
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 33 mpg city / 43 mpg highway
  • Features: Modern design, advanced safety ratings, and a comfortable ride.

The Elantra combines efficiency with a host of advanced features, making it a smart buy for those seeking a reliable daily driver.

7. Nissan Sentra

The Nissan Sentra is another compact car that provides a comfortable ride and a spacious interior. It’s a solid choice for anyone looking for a dependable vehicle without any frills.

  • Year Range: 2018-2020
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 29 mpg city / 37 mpg highway
  • Features: Large trunk space, user-friendly tech, and a smooth ride.

The Sentra is practical and perfect for those who want an easy-to-drive car that will get them from point A to point B without any hassle.

8. Chevrolet Malibu

The Chevrolet Malibu has long been a staple in the midsize sedan category. Known for its comfortable ride and spacious interior, it’s an excellent choice for families.

  • Year Range: 2017-2019
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 29 mpg city / 36 mpg highway
  • Features: Plenty of rear-seat space, a smooth ride, and a user-friendly infotainment system.

The Malibu’s combination of comfort and practicality makes it a top contender for anyone needing a reliable family sedan.

9. Kia Forte

Brand loyalty aside, the Kia Forte offers great value with its impressive warranty, spacious interior, and modern features. It’s a solid choice for anyone looking for a compact car.

  • Year Range: 2017-2020
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 31 mpg city / 41 mpg highway
  • Features: Comfortable seating, advanced safety options, and a stylish design.

The Forte is a great option for those who want a reliable vehicle that doesn’t skimp on features or comfort.

10. Volkswagen Jetta

Finally, the Volkswagen Jetta rounds out our list with its European flair, spacious interior, and solid performance. It’s a compact sedan that feels upscale and provides a fun driving experience.

  • Year Range: 2017-2019
  • Fuel Economy: Up to 30 mpg city / 40 mpg highway
  • Features: Premium interior materials, user-friendly tech, and a comfortable ride.

The Jetta’s combination of comfort, style, and performance makes it an enticing option for those looking for something a little different.

What to Consider When Buying Used

Now that you have a list of some of the best used cars under $20,000, it’s essential to keep a few things in mind when making your purchase:

  • Vehicle History Report: Always check the history of the car you’re considering. Services like Carfax or AutoCheck can provide you with crucial information about past accidents, service records, and title issues.
  • Pre-Purchase Inspection: Consider getting a trusted mechanic to inspect any used vehicle before purchase. This can save you from unexpected repairs down the road.
  • Test Drive: Don’t skip this step! Take the car for a spin to get a feel for how it drives. Pay attention to things like acceleration, braking, and comfort.
  • Negotiate: Don’t be afraid to negotiate the price. Research the fair market value online to ensure you’re getting a good deal.
